Temperature Variations
Effects of High Temperatures
High temperature levels can cause accelerated curing times for concrete. While this might sound advantageous, it often leads to fractures if appropriate procedures are not followed. A professional retaining wall contractor need to adapt by using retarders in the mix or guaranteeing sufficient wetness retention during curing.
Effects of Low Temperatures
Conversely, low temperature levels can considerably impede installation processes. For example, concrete may freeze before it sets appropriately, resulting in structural weak points. In such cases, installers frequently employ insulated blankets or heated enclosures to maintain optimum temperature levels.
Rainfall and Moisture Levels
Challenges Postured by Heavy Rain
Heavy rainfall provides distinct difficulties for a retaining wall builder. Extreme moisture can trigger soil disintegration and instability, making excavation more unsafe and time-consuming. Benefits of Moderate Rain
Interestingly, moderate rains can be advantageous post-installation. It assists settle the soil around recently built walls, helping compaction and stability over time.
Wind Speed and Direction
High Winds During Installation
Strong winds can end up being a challenge when setting big blocks or panels. For example, while working with H beams or concrete sleepers, installers need to guarantee safety measures are in location to prevent moving or falling materials.
Protective Measures Against Wind
To mitigate threats associated with high winds, experienced professionals might use windbreaks or schedule setups during calmer periods of the day.
Snow and Ice Influence on Installation
Risks Related to Snowy Conditions
Snow poses significant obstacles for keeping wall setup since it obscures ground presence and develops slippery surface areas. This makes equipment operation dangerous and makes complex manual work tasks.
Solutions for Dealing with Snow
Contractors typically delay projects until snow clears or employ specific devices developed for winter season conditions to guarantee security without compromising quality.
Seasonal Factors to consider in Retaining Wall Construction
Understanding seasonal changes is important for planning successful keeping wall installations.
Spring: Ideal Conditions but Unpredictable Weather
Spring is often viewed as a perfect season for building due to mild temperatures; however, unpredictable rain showers can disrupt schedules.
- Best Practices: Professionals should keep an eye on weather forecasts carefully and strategy activities accordingly.
Summer: Heat Can Be Beneficial Yet Challenging
While summer season offers longer daytime hours favorable to prolonged working durations, heat management becomes paramount.
- Solutions: Installers might start early in the day to prevent intense heat later on on.
Fall: Perfect Timing however Prospective Rains
Fall uses moderate temperatures ideal for setup however also increases chances of rain-- especially in particular regions.
- Considerations: Correct drain options must be considered throughout this season due to prospective stormwater overflow issues impacting newly installed walls.
Winter: Challenges Abound however Can Be Managed
Winter presents many difficulties including freezing temperature levels and snow build-up that impede work development substantially.
- Strategic Planning: Contractors may focus on interior tasks during extreme winter season while scheduling outside installations when feasible.
